Celebrating Women in Clinical Research

Health Innovation Manchester, Nelson Street, Citylabs, Manchester, M13 9NQ

A collection of inspirational women working in clinical research in Greater Manchester will share their stories at this International Women’s Day event.

Following the success of its inaugural event last year, Clinical Research Network (CRN) Greater Manchester is delighted to host another occasion to mark International Women’s Day.

This special event will toast the amazing women involved in health and social care research across Greater Manchester.

As we all know, we have a wealth of women contributing to research in a huge variety of jobs, making a significant difference at all levels.

So we are inviting a range of these inspirational women to speak for us and provide an insight into the person behind the job.

They’ll share stories sure to inspire all of us – not just in our work, but in general life as well.

The speakers, to be revealed in February, will share their career stories, describe the obstacles they have overcome, and provide some advice for anyone who’s faced similar challenges.

The event will be compered by Dr Linda Magee OBE, winner of the 2019 Greater Manchester Clinical Research Award for Lifetime Achievement.

The event is free to attend. Food and drinks will be provided. The CRN look forward to welcoming you to this celebratory occasion, which will have a relaxed atmosphere and will also be a great networking opportunity.
